Happy Thanksgiving, Sparks Families!


Even with a shorter week, our Sparks filled each day with focus, creativity, connection, and joy. Here’s a look back at all the wonderful things they accomplished together:


✨ Movement Monday

We kicked off the week by exploring the theme of “looking within.” During our deep launch, Sparks reflected on how they might react in different scenarios and—most importantly—why they would make those choices. It was a meaningful conversation that encouraged self-awareness and thoughtful decision-making.

Afterward, Sparks jumped into an energizing workout to get their heart rates up and prepare their minds and bodies for a strong core session.

In the afternoon, Sparks chose between working on their Talent Show routines or diving into an art block that centered on creating origami. 


🎻 Talent Tuesday

Tuesday’s launch highlighted the story of a violinist named William, who demonstrated the power of commitment and maintaining a positive routine. Sparks reflected on how daily habits shape their goals and growth.

The afternoon was dedicated to building out their Hero’s Boards—a meaningful project that helps them reflect on their strengths, inspirations, and personal journey. The work they’re producing is thoughtful and inspiring!


🏆 Wednesday: House Cup & Thanksgiving Fun

Sparks began the day with House Cup, joining mixed-age groups across the different studios. They focused, collaborated, and powered through core work together, showing great teamwork and energy.

After working hard, the celebration began! Sparks enjoyed our Thanksgiving party featuring various craft stations spread throughout the studios. 

Later, everyone gathered in the cafeteria for a Thanksgiving feast shared with the entire school—a warm community moment. We ended the day with a closing circle back in the Sparks Studio, wrapping up the week with gratitude and connection.
